Organizers told the Richmond City Board of Commissioners that the Battle of Richmond reenactment will be held over a weekend in August with battles at 2 p.m. each day, a period baseball game, demonstrations and parking priced at $15 (cash only).

Philip Seifried, a longtime Battle of Richmond organizer, briefed the Richmond City Board of Commissioners on plans for this year’s reenactment, scheduled for a weekend in August at Richmond Battlefield Park.
